Trigger with insert and calculations

I Have two tables, TableA which has a primary key (A_ID) and a salary column. Table B has a primary key (B_ID) and a paymentAmount column.

I need to create a trigger so that once TableB B_ID is inserted the trigger will go to TableA, find A_ID which matches B_ID, grab the salary on the relating column then divide it by 12 and finally add the result of that calculation to TableB paymentAmount column.

I think that this does what you want:

In a nutshell: this is a before trigger that modifies the paymentamount in the row that is about to be inserted. To get the relevant value, we query tablea for the row whose a_id matches the newly inserted b_id and recover the corresponding salary, that we assign to a variable.
